What Medicare Is, and Why Eligibility Starts Before 65

Medicare is federal health insurance typically for men and women sixty five and older, which include confident young individuals with disabilities or finish-level renal ailment. The program has 4 parts, however eligibility starts offevolved with whether you can still get into the door, not which ingredients you select later.

Think of it like a stadium: the ticket taker assessments which you qualify to enter, then once inside of you opt wherein to sit down. The legislation for moving into usually are not incredibly subjective, but the timelines and exceptions could make an otherwise essential course of really feel excessive stakes.

The Three Requirements for Medicare

When any individual asks, “What are the 3 standards for Medicare?”, here’s the easy reply so much workers desire. To be eligible to join Medicare at 65, you ought to meet three baseline stipulations:

1) You are a minimum of 65 years previous, otherwise you qualify before via a incapacity or sure clinical stipulations.

2) You are a U.S. citizen or a lawful everlasting resident who has lived within the United States for as a minimum 5 continual years.

three) You or your existing, former, or deceased significant other have sufficient work history in Medicare-blanketed employment, almost always 40 quarters, to qualify for premium-unfastened Part A. If you don’t meet the paintings-historical past requirement, it is easy to nevertheless sign up, however you can pay a monthly premium for Part A.

That’s the foundation. Each of these specifications has nuance, and wisdom the sides facilitates you evade penalties and gaps.

Requirement 1: Age or Qualifying Condition

Most persons profit eligibility the month they turn 65. If your birthday falls on the primary of the month, Medicare treats you as while you were born within the prior month for insurance policy applications. That quirk most often surprises persons. If you’re born on July 1, your Initial Enrollment Period strains up as though your birthday had been in June, which can shift the earliest insurance date.

Under sixty five pathways exist too. If you’ve acquired Social Security Disability Insurance for 24 months, Medicare eligibility starts off in the twenty fifth month. People with conclusion-degree renal illness can qualify formerly, with timing anchored to dialysis or transplant dates. Those with ALS (Lou Gehrig’s illness) get Medicare the identical month disability blessings start out, no waiting length.

Requirement 2: Citizenship or Lawful Residency

You desire to be a U.S. citizen or a lawful permanent resident, and if you happen to’re a permanent resident, you have got to have lived within the U.S. for five non-stop years in advance of the month you sign up. “Continuous” enables quick trips abroad, however long absences can ruin the timeline. I’ve visible inexperienced card holders at 65 notice they were months brief and needed to wait. If this may be you, evaluation your tour listing now, now not the week you intend to sign up.

Requirement 3: Work History, Quarters, and Premium-Free Part A

Medicare Part A can pay for inpatient health facility stays, skilled nursing facility care after a qualifying sanatorium keep, and some dwelling healthiness and hospice. Premium-free Part A is what maximum of us predict at sixty five, and it hinges on your paintings credits, additionally often called quarters of insurance. You earn as much as four in line with 12 months, depending on revenue. Forty quarters equals roughly 10 years of work.

Here’s where spouses count number. If you do not have 40 quarters, you will qualify for premium-unfastened Part A on a spouse’s record in the event you are lately married and your significant other has the forty quarters, or you have been married as a minimum 10 years and are actually divorced, or you are a widow or widower and your past due better half had the forty quarters. If none practice, you'll be able to nevertheless enroll in Part A with the aid of paying a top rate. In 2025, the overall Part A top rate for those with fewer than 30 quarters can run numerous hundred bucks a month, even as other people with 30 to 39 quarters pay a reduced amount. Many decide to enroll in Part B and prolong Part A if there’s a Health Savings Account in play or if the top class is in reality now not valued at it for his or her trouble.

Is Medicare Free at Age sixty five?

Short solution: Medicare is not often “free,” however many get top rate-unfastened Part A at sixty five because of the ones forty quarters. Part B, which covers medical professional visits, outpatient providers, and durable scientific machine, veritably contains a per month premium for absolutely everyone who takes it. The accepted Part B top rate in 2025 is inside the low two enormous quantities consistent with month for such a lot beneficiaries, adjusted higher for men and women with top incomes beneath IRMAA at set thresholds.

Costs do no longer discontinue at the Part B top rate. You nonetheless face deductibles and coinsurance, that's why folks remember Medigap or Medicare Advantage. If your earnings and assets are modest, methods like Medicare Savings Programs and Extra Help can offset charges and pharmacy expenditures. In Florida, I’ve obvious clients qualify for a program that included their Part B top rate completely, which transformed their budgeting in a single day. It will pay to ascertain eligibility for assistance in place of assume you will need to shoulder the entire freight.

The Timeline That Determines Your Options

Eligibility is simplest 1/2 the tale. Enrollment windows manage your possible choices, penalties, and start dates. Miss a window, and you'll be able to wait months for insurance or pay greater for existence.

Your Initial Enrollment Period runs seven months: the 3 months prior to your sixty fifth birthday month, your birthday month, and the three months after. Enroll in the course of the 3 months in the past your birthday month to be sure the smoothest delivery date. Enrolling inside the latter months can postpone insurance.

Many other folks put off Part B in the event that they have energetic business enterprise coverage simply by their possess or a partner’s latest process and the company has 20 or greater worker's. That affords you a Special Enrollment Period while the activity or coverage ends, in general an eight-month window for Part B and a shorter window for Part D. If your service provider assurance is from a organisation with fewer than 20 personnel, the coordination rules turn, and also you in general need to join Part B at 65 to dodge gaps.

There also is a General Enrollment Period from January 1 to March 31 each one 12 months for those that missed prior windows. Enrollment right through this time can now birth insurance as soon as the month after you enroll, an improvement over past laws, but you could owe a late enrollment penalty for Part B and Part D that sticks around so long as you've these parts.

How Enrollment Windows Intersect With Plan Choices

Once you will have Medicare eligibility, you still have to settle on ways to receive your reward. Medicare Advantage (Part C) or Original Medicare with a Medigap policy and Part D. That’s in which the calendar splits to come back.

If you opt for Original Medicare, you get a six-month Medigap open window that starts offevolved when your Part B will become fine. During that time, insurers have to settle for you in spite of future health prerequisites. Miss that window, and that you may be underwritten later in so much states, that could lead to denials or increased quotes.

If you make a choice a Medicare Advantage plan, you can actually join after you first get Parts A and B, then have an Annual Election Period both fall. Medicare Open Enrollment runs October 15 to December 7, with changes robust January 1. This is while you can actually swap Medicare Advantage plans, change from Original Medicare plus Part D to Medicare Advantage, or switch your Part D plan. Avoiding Penalties That Linger

Two consequences capture folks: Part B and Part D. If you don’t enroll in Part B whilst first eligible and also you lack creditable enterprise protection, your top rate can be completely higher by way of 10 % for every single full 12-month duration you'll be able to have had Part B but didn’t. Part D has a same penalty for months devoid of creditable drug coverage after your Initial Enrollment Period. Creditable ability the organization or union drug policy cover is in any case as reliable as well-liked Medicare drug protection. Ask your advantages place of work for a creditable assurance letter every 12 months and maintain it.

In Florida, rather among retirees operating edge-time for small employers, this is familiar to anticipate place of job protection allows a Part B postpone. If the enterprise has fewer than 20 personnel, Medicare often will pay simple at 65, and the supplier plan will pay secondary. In that case, delaying Part B can depart you uncovered. When unsure, ask the HR manager two categorical questions: Is my insurance energetic as an employee, no longer retiree coverage, and does the plan remain number one once I flip sixty five? Getting a written solution saves complications.

How Medicare and HSAs Interact

Health Savings Accounts reward individuals who postpone Part A and Part B whereas staying on a qualifying top-deductible plan. Here’s the lure: after you sign up in any component of Medicare, you can still no longer make a contribution to an HSA. Part A enrollment oftentimes retroactively dates again up to six months, but not formerly than the month you turn sixty five. So for those who plan to fund an HSA by the conclusion of the year, hold up Part A and Part B and time your Medicare start to January of a higher 12 months. I’ve obvious of us sign up in past due November and by accident trigger a six-month retroactive Part A that made their May to November contributions ineligible. That’s a fixable subject, but it calls for amending tax returns.

How to Choose Between Original Medicare and Medicare Advantage

The selection isn’t ideological. It’s approximately your doctors, your well being demands, and your tolerance for controlled care principles.

Original Medicare paired with a Medigap plan gives you wide get admission to to vendors, predictable price-sharing, and no referrals. You’ll pair it with a Part D drug plan. The tradeoff is separate premiums for Part B, Medigap, and Part D, that could add up however usally buys peace of intellect in case you go back and forth, split time between Florida and an extra state, or have services at multiple methods.

Medicare Advantage bundles your blessings, continuously provides extras like dental and imaginative and prescient, and may reduce per 30 days premiums. You’ll navigate networks, previous authorizations, and copays. For other people whose doctors are all in community and who opt for a single ID card with predictable out-of-pocket limits, it might probably paintings effectively. Always determine authorization guidelines for amenities you rely upon, like actual medication or imaging. A reduce per 30 days premium may be overshadowed through layered copays for familiar visits.

If you watched you’ll want Medigap later, secure your six-month open window after your Part B begins. Once that window passes, you will have fewer thoughts depending in your healthiness.

Common Mistakes I See, and How to Avoid Them

People expect auto-enrollment covers the whole thing. If you’re receiving Social Security, you may be automobile-enrolled in Part A and Part B. You still want to actively pick out a Part D plan or Medicare Advantage plan, or you’ll be caught with Original Medicare by myself and exposed to drug expenses and 20 p.c coinsurance with no a cap.

They jump overdue. A stunning quantity of new retirees have an understanding of in their birthday month that their employer policy ends on the closing day of that month. Enrolling late can extend Medicare and leave a gap. Aim to sign up within the first 3 months of your Initial Enrollment Period for a fresh beginning.

They misunderstand “creditable coverage.” Retiree policy or COBRA assuredly does no longer provide you with the excellent to hold up Part B with out penalty. COBRA can paintings for coordinating with Part D briefly, however get tips ahead of relying on it as a Part B replace.

They forget about IRMAA until the bill arrives. If your salary two years ago changed into greater because of the a one-time adventure, you might file for a reconsideration established on a existence-replacing adventure like retirement. I’ve watched clients lower their IRMAA by filing sort SSA-forty four with facts of the profit substitute. Don’t count on the surcharge is everlasting.
